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68 64743139466 72 29500472327
341845 71427089 6256676560
341845 71427089 6256676560
529 180 477337 13
All about undefined
Interested in learning more?
341845 71427089 6256676560
529 180 477337 13
See more
90800 95322862
14409906977 213 4377
See more
343 61504732464
9217 342026709 639340 0247425
See more